From a biology perspective, Anton’s character invites a quick, friendly dive into how genetics really works in the real world. Traits like intelligence and athletic ability aren’t dictated by a single gene. They’re the outcome of many genes interacting with the environment, nutrition, training, and luck. The film uses a simplified lens to spark this conversation: the belief that a “genetic package” predicts success. The tension comes from recognizing that real biology is messy. The same gene can express differently in different bodies, and nurturing environments can amplify or dampen potential. Anton personifies the belief that genes determine destiny, while Vincent embodies the counterpoint: determination plus opportunity can rewrite a life’s trajectory—even in a world that claims to know the DNA score at birth.
